The S1BLHRFG operates based on the principles of semiconductor diode rectification and voltage regulation. When forward-biased, it allows current flow, while blocking reverse current when reverse-biased.
The S1BLHRFG finds extensive use in various electronic applications, including: - Switching power supplies - Voltage regulators - Rectifier circuits - LED lighting systems
